    Best is to wash cold and hang or air dry a gi. Get it wet with rather warm water not full hot(.5gal) and some baby soap (1-2tblsp) and you can stretch the cotton back out rather easily. If using heat dry low and only 10-15 min at a time. I have a panda that I air dry no shrink at all

    MY first wash (cold water, hang dry) of the IG Light Pearl had minimal shrinkage (less than 0.5 inches), but since it was a bit loose (A3 instead of my usual IG A2), I hot washed and machine dried it. It shrunk a fair bit, probably just over 1 inch. So if you deliberately try to shrink it, you'll get a decent amount.
